PECs SELF-RATING QUESTIONNAIRE

Corrected Score Sheet

Instructions

1. The correction factor (the total of items 11, 22, 33, 44, and 55) is used to determine
whether or not a person tries a very favourable image of himself. If the total score on this
factor is 20 or greater, then the total score on the ten PECs must be corrected to provide a
more accurate assessment of the strengths of the PEC score for that individual.

2. Use these following numbers when figuring the corrected score:

Subtract the following


If the correction factor is number from each PEC
score (correction factor)

24 or 25 7

22 or 23 5

20 or 21 3

19 or less 0

3. Use the next page (Corrected Score Sheet) to correct each PEC score before using the
Profile Sheet.
